Drawing Music Movements

The movements are designated heavy and light, knowing direction or random. The inner movements are reinforced with the idea of unique individuality that each person's inner rythems dictate. The movements are drawn and show the texture of movement when listening to the music.

TAP – Percussion Sound, Triangle, soft

WRING – circular motion getting tighter

FLICK – quick check like sounds

THRUST – pushed straight line

FLOAT – movement of continuous circular line

PRESS – strong downward movement

GLIDE – airliner type movement not too circular

SLASH – z like movement

Undulate – curved downward movement

Burst – a splash or bursting sound usually like a fireworks

Sustain – steady movement followed by a Restrain – a pulling back movement usually short
